Select Brand:

Show All


£60.09

Dispatch on next business day

£55.42

Dispatch on next business day

£1.20

Dispatch on next business day

£1.47

Dispatch on next business day

£19.05

Dispatch on next business day

£44.27

Dispatch on next business day

£43.37

Dispatch on next business day

£101.34

Dispatch on next business day

£32.86

Dispatch on next business day

£29.82

Dispatch on next business day

£27.55

Dispatch on next business day